Where to Find an Official Jennings J22 Parts Diagram

Unfortunately, readily available, official parts diagrams for older models like the Jennings J22 are often scarce. Manufacturers sometimes archive these documents, making them difficult to access. Here are some avenues to explore:

  • Manufacturer's Website: Check the manufacturer's website directly. Look for a support section, downloads, or a parts catalog.
  • Online Forums and Communities: Search online forums and communities related to the Jennings J22. Other users may have created or shared diagrams.
  • Repair Shops: Contact local repair shops specializing in similar equipment. They might have access to parts diagrams or be able to help you identify components.
  • Parts Suppliers: Contact parts suppliers that specialize in Jennings equipment. They might have access to diagrams or be able to assist you.

Safety Precautions When Working on Your Jennings J22

Always prioritize safety when working with any equipment. Before disassembling or repairing your Jennings J22:

  • Disconnect Power: Always disconnect the power source before beginning any repairs.
  • Use Appropriate Tools: Use the correct tools for the job to avoid damage.
  • Refer to the Manual: If you have the user manual, consult it for specific safety instructions.
  • Seek Professional Help: If you are uncomfortable or unsure about any repair, seek the help of a qualified technician.
